While king shepherds are generally thought to be healthy, they are susceptible to some health issues. Breeders who are responsible for screening parents for inherited diseases to avoid them from being passed on to puppies. King shepherds are susceptible to elbow and hip dysplasias as well as degenerative myelopathy and von Willebrand disease.

To avoid health issues, king shepherds should be fed a high-quality diet high in protein and low in carbohydrates. To avoid bloating, kings shepherds should be fed smaller portions. The vet can create a custom-made meal plan for your pet based on your unique needs and lifestyle.

King shepherds also need to be groomed regularly to keep their double coat in good shape. It's essential to brush their coats two times a week and bathe them whenever needed. King shepherds shed moderately to heavily and can shed even more during the seasonal changes.

Exercise

A King Shepherd, like any other dog, has to be active to stay healthy and happy. They are a riot of energy and enjoy running, playing and jump. If they don't exercise enough every day, they may get bored and look for other ways to burn their energy. For example, they might chew shoes or smash things off shelves and tables.

One method to keep your King Shepherd's energy levels in check is through exercise and SchäFerhundwelpen obedience training. The intelligence of this breed makes it easy to train and they learn commands quickly. They can be taught basic commands such as "sit," "fetch," and "stay" along with more advanced obedience commands. It is essential to begin training your dog from a young age, and positive reinforcement is the most effective method.
